Niki de St. Phalle
* 1930
Niki de St. Phalle was a significant artist known for her colorful and often sculptural works. Her art is characterized by a playful aesthetic that frequently addresses feminist themes and social critiques. Notably, her famous "Nanas" stand out—joyful, female figures designed in various sizes and colors that embody a positive representation of femininity.
